AN EVALUATION OF JOINT BENDING STIFFNESS ON A TUNNEL LINING SEGMENT WITH UNBONDED PRESSTRESSED CONCRETE STRUCTURE

Abstract

The authors have been studying the prestressed precast concrete segmental lining that structural features are to introduce prestress by unbonded prestressing steels to radial and circumferential directions of shield tunnel lining. This paper reports that a computation coincides with a test result by various analysis trials which consider prestressing steel friction resistance in order to evaluate joint bending stiffness of a tunnel lining segment with unbonded prestressed concrete structure.
